Genevieve Moore
September 11, 1932 - December 26, 2020

Genevieve Moore, 88 of Spanishburg, died Saturday, December 26, 2020, at her home.

Born September 11, 1932, in Ozone, Arkansas, she was the daughter of the late John Charles Rollins and Nellie St. Clair Farley Rollins.

Genevieve was raised in Pipestem then moved to Princeton.

In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by her husbands, Willie Jones and John Willard Moore, a step-great-great-granddaughter, Sasha Johnson, and two brothers, Robert Rollins and Stewart Lilly.

After receiving her high school diploma, Genevieve worked at Maidenform for 19 years and then Concord University for 9 years. She loved the Lord and was a member of Shawnee Baptist Church. Genevieve enjoyed gardening, mowing/yard work, bird watching, and spending time with her family.

Left to cherish her memory, her daughter, Cleda Gay Hensley and husband, Steve, of Spanishburg; One grandson, David Saunders and wife Kim, of Jacksonville, NC; Three step-grandchildren and her caregiver, Brenda Adkins, of Princeton, Vicky Singleton husband David, of Sanford, NC, and Missy Elliott of Jacksonville, NC; Sisters-in-law, Bonnie Lilly, of Marion, VA, Linda Rollins, of Princeton, and Beulah Jones, Columbia, SC; Ten step-great-grandchildren; Ten step-great-great-grandchildren; Special friends, Ranae Pedneau and Darell and Sharon Rutrough.
